A vendor sells h hotdogs and s sodas. If a hotdog costs twice as much as a soda, and if the vendor takes in a total of d dollars, how many cents does a soda cost?.
Given, there are hotdogs and sodas as items. Each hotdog costs twice the cost of soda.
Let's assume the cost of soda is x dollars. Then, the cost of a hotdog would be 2x dollars. Then, h hotdogs cost 2xh dollars, and simultaneously, s sodas cost xs dollars.
Given, the vendor takes a total of d dollars, then
d = 2xh + xs
Therefore, if the price of a soda is x dollars, then
x = \(\frac{d}{2h + s}\) dollars
And also, since 1 dollar is 100 cents, therefore, 1 cent would be 0.01 dollars.
So finally, x, the price of a soda in cents would be
x = \(100(\frac{d}{2h+s})\) cents

What is the interquartile range (IQR) for the data set
22,28,35,38,42,44,48
Answer:
16
Step-by-step explanation:
number of terms=7
Q1=1/4 (7+1)=2nd term=28
Q3=3/4(7+1)=6th term=44
IQR=Q3-Q1=44-28=16

The town of Todsham currently has a population of 300,000.
Each year, the population of Todsham will reduce by 5%.
How many fewer people will live in Todsham in 6 years compared with
now?
Give your answer to 3 s.f.
TY
The number of fewer people living in Todsham in 6 years compared with now, found using the formula for population growth rate, is about 79,500 people
What is the formula for finding the population growth rate?The formula for finding the population of a town after a specified number of years, where the rate of change of the population, and the number of people in the town are known can be presented as follows;
P = A·(1 - r)ˣ
Where;
P = The current population of the town = The population after the indicated duration
A = The initial population of the town = 300,000
r = The population growth rate = 5%
The population after 6 years is therefore;
P = 300,000 × (1 - 0.05)⁶ ≈ 220,527
The number of fewer people living in Todsam in 6 years = 300,000 - 220,527 = 79473 ≈ 79,500

the length of a rectangle is 4 centimeters less than twice its width. find the dimensions if the area of the rectangle is 96 square centimeters.
The length=12cm and width=8cm of the rectangle.
What is area of rectangle?
The territory a rectangle occupies inside its four sides or limits is known as its area. A rectangle's sides determine its area. Basically, the area formula is equal to the rectangle's product of its length and width.
Here length = l ans width = w.
The length of rectangle is 4 cm less than twice its width.
=> l = 2w - 4
Then area of rectangle A= 96 sqaure centimeters.
=> A = l*w
=> 96 = (2w-4)w
=> 96= 2\(w^{2}\)-4w
=> 2\(w^{2}\)-4w = 96
=> 2\(w^{2}\)-4w-96=0
=> \(w^{2}\)-2w -48 =0
=> \(w^2\)-8w+6w-48=0
=> w(w-8)+6(w-8)=0
=> (w+6)(w-8)=0
=> w= -6,8
Then width w = 8 cm
Now l = 16-4 =12 cm.
Therefore the length = 12cm and width=8 cm.

(a) Type an equation and (b) solve. Type the answers in the spaces provided. In the basketball championship game, the Falcons had three fewer than twice as many Bears players. If the Falcons had 11 players, how many players were on the Bears? (Use b as the variable.) (a) (b) Bears:
Answer:
There were 7 players on the Bears
Step-by-step explanation:
Given
\(a = falcons\)
\(b = bears\)
We have that:
\(a = 11\)
and also:
\(a = 2b - 3\) --- 3 fewer than twice a
Required
Solve for b
Substitute 11 for a in \(a = 2b - 3\)
\(11 = 2b - 3\)
Add 3 to both sides
\(3+11 = 2b - 3+3\)
\(3+11 = 2b\)
\(14 = 2b\)
Divide both sides by 2
\(\frac{14}{2} = \frac{2b}{2}\)
\(7 = b\)
\(b = 7\)
Hence, there were 7 players on the Bears
